Delta A

Delta A was an American expendable launch-vehicle variant in the early Delta rocket family. Introduced in 1962, it retained the basic Thor-Delta architecture while incorporating an upgraded Aerojet main engine, making it an incremental development rather than a completely new rocket. Delta 2000

The Delta 2000 was an American orbital launch vehicle introduced in 1974 by McDonnell Douglas as part of the Delta rocket family. It utilized an upgraded first stage powered by the Rocketdyne RS-27 engine, replacing the older MB-3 engine used in previous iterations.
